课程详情

Fundamentals of Aerospace Materials: This unit will cover the basics of materials used in aerospace engineering, including metals, alloys, ceramics, and polymers. It will also touch on the properties that are important in aerospace applications, such as strength, stiffness, and fatigue resistance.

Fatigue in Aerospace Materials: This unit will focus specifically on fatigue in aerospace materials. It will cover the mechanisms of fatigue, how to test for fatigue resistance, and strategies for mitigating fatigue damage.

Testing and Evaluation of Aerospace Materials: In this unit, students will learn about the various tests that are used to evaluate the properties of aerospace materials. This will include mechanical testing, microstructural analysis, and non-destructive testing methods.

Advanced Materials for Aerospace Applications: This unit will explore some of the more advanced materials that are being used in aerospace engineering, such as carbon fiber composites, advanced alloys, and smart materials.

Designing for Fatigue Life: In this unit, students will learn how to design components and structures that can withstand the high cycle fatigue loads that are common in aerospace applications.

Maintenance and Inspection Strategies for Fatigue Management: This unit will cover the strategies used to manage fatigue in aerospace materials through maintenance and inspection. It will include topics such as damage tolerance, fracture mechanics, and repair methods.

Case Studies in Aerospace Materials Fatigue: In this unit, students will review real-world examples of fatigue failures in aerospace materials. They will analyze the causes of these failures and discuss how they could have been prevented.
